What is the Central Limit Theorem and Why Does It Matter?

The Central Limit Theorem is a fundamental concept in statistics that states the sampling distribution of a sample mean approaches a normal distribution as the sample size increases, regardless of the population’s shape. This theorem is the backbone of hypothesis testing, confidence intervals, and many statistical inferences.

Step-by-Step Guide to Using a Central Limit Theorem Calculator

  1. Input Your Data: Enter the population mean, standard deviation, and sample size.
  2. Select Parameters: Choose the confidence level (e.g., 95%) and desired calculations (e.g., margin of error).
  3. Generate Results: The calculator will provide sample means, standard errors, and confidence intervals.
  4. Interpret Data: Use the results to make informed decisions or draw conclusions.
